Karachi The management of US magazine Foreign Policy has clarified that it has not declared city Nazim Karachi, Syed Mustafa Kamal as the worlds second best mayor.
To clarify, although Mr Mustafa Kamal was mentioned in a sidebar called 'Mayors of the Moment' in the article, 'The 2008 Global Cities Index,' this mention had nothing to do with any ranking, Jina Hassan,, Media and Public Relations Coordinator Foreign Policy magazine told Online on Wednesday.
Miss Jina said that Kamal was not chosen as the worlds second best mayor because the purpose of the article was not meant for that. No survey was conducted even in this regard, she maintained.
Rather, we meant to highlight the city executive innovation against enormous odds. While we applaud the mayors (Kamal) efforts, his mention in our magazine was only a small part of a larger article that ranked the worlds most global cities, and Karachi ranks 57, she added.
